A Short Guide to the Politics of the Woodlice

Woodlouseian government is a parliamentary monarchy. It has fully operating executive, legislative and judiciary arms of governance:

Executive:

Sovereign: The head of state and head of government is the sovereign. The population of the state is made up 96% by individual House governments, with a slim 4% having their allegiance and administration to the state only. The national executive has the power to set forward legislation toward House government, though the Lower Chamber of the Royal Council (the Chamber of Nobles, made of the leaders of each House), has the power to veto decisions made by the sovereign if a 2/3 majority is reached. The sovereign serves for life (barring special circumstances) and appoints the "cabinet" for the main departments of the executive branch.

Royal Administrative Corps: Essentially the department for all civilian operations in government. It is also the department which has the greater duty of the direct administration of the Primus Colonies (HiveYards, at Sirius. Fort Regent, at Barnard's Star. Port Freedom, at Alpha Centauri) and the Sol system. The Royal Administrative Corps is led by the Master Viceroy, his cabinet is selected in conference with the sovereign. The primary departments being:
Ministry of Food
Ministry of Culture
Ministry of Industry
Ministry of Infrastructure
Ministry of Science
Bureau of the Treasury
Bureau of Diplomacy
Bureau of Information

Royal Space Corps: The Royal Space Corps is essentially the military, but also has certain administrative and civilian roles. It is led by the 1st Commander of the Royal Space Corps. There are ten overall commanders who form the general administration of the Corps, each an Admiral. They are:
Royal Fleet Intelligence
Department of Base Resource Logistics
Department of Munitions and Fuel
Department of Martial Administration
Department of Trade and Finance
Department of Construction
Department of Exploitation
Provost Section

The general military units on the grand scale are as follows:
Royal Admiralty
Royal Space Marines
Royal Fighter Division

The Royal Space Corps also has the power to set legislation and comandeer forces from the following general autonomous units:
House Space Corps
House Space Marines
House Fighter Division
Colonial Fighter Militia
Colonial Trooper Militia

The Secret Woodlouseian Services: Controlled by a Director-General who is appointed directly by the sovereign without conference with the Royal Council.

Legislative

The legislative process of the Kingdom is controlled by the Royal Council. The Royal Council has two chambers:

Lower Chamber (or Chamber of Nobles): Essentially the most important chamber. Made up of the ruling bodies of each of the Houses it is their job to debate government policy, formulate legislation and keep in check the rulership of the sovereign. Politics here are centered around the conflict of ideologies between the Eight Great Houses. The power of each classification of House is as such:
Great House: To be a Great House means you are the only faction able to ever become the ruling House. Each Great House has fourteen representatives at Council. Each Great House strives to be the greatest in it's idealogical field, the make up of the Great Houses has changed little over the 1500 reign of the Kingdom. Each Great House is ruled by a Duke.
Major House: To be a major House means to have a power streching over multiple systems, and domain over perhaps hundreds of planets. A major House has the capability to dramatically shape Council policy. There are 47 major Houses in existance at the present time, each has the right to have eight representatives in Council. Each major House is ruled by a Marquis.
Standard House: A standard House is generally a House with domain over a singe system, or a range of planets generally accepted as equal to a system. A standard House is generally a follower of a Great House (or sometimes major House) specifically, as though they may have local power their ability to shake the will of the Council is insignificant. Each standard House has three representatives at Council, and is led by an Earl.
Minor House: A minor House is often just a House which operates a region on a planet or maybe operates a business. They are small factor in politics individually but make up almost half of the total Council votes together. Each standard House has only one representative at Council, that being the leader who is always a Count.

In total there are 2881 "seats" in the Lower Chamber.

Upper Chamber (or Chamber of Law): The Upper Chamber is made up of officials of the law, from the rank of System Judge upwards. They are selected 50% at random, 20% by the King and 30% by the Dukes of each Great House (excluding the King). The Upper Chamber has the responsibility of checking and passing legislation that passes from the Lower Chamber and to make sure that the legislation does not contradict the letter of existing law, except in cases where the legislation is a specific replacement of present law. The Upper Chamber is also the highest legal Court, and as such more detail is expressed in the Judiciary section below.

There are 400 overall "seats" in the Upper Chamber, 200 are selected at random. Each Duke selects 18 making 126 overall by the Dukes and the King selects 74. It is expressly forbiden for a Noble to directly interact with ANY official of the law except in Court.

Judiciary

The legal system of the Woodlouseian Kingdom is unique in that the enforcement and judgement of law is entirely separate from government. While government itself creates the law, the Judiciary has the final responsability of making sure it is enforced. As such the officials of the law are selected from birth and raised. They recieve a heavy mental conditioning and are forbidden from speaking or in anyway interacting with any member of government. These officials then select the police force (known as Royal Arbitraitors) to enforce the law while they have the duty of judging it.

The Courts are in the following importance. Chamber of Law ---> Sovereign Court ---> Sector Court ---> System Court ---> Planetary Court ---> Magistrates Court

Notable Houses

Great Houses:

House Frin'Cae: A group of diplomatic aristocrats, owners of the largest collection of embassies of any House.

House Panchik: A wealthy but militarily poor House.

House Yah'Noik: The main explorers of the Woodlice, the House that made first contact with the Llamas.

House Chik-Nik: The main tunnel builders, colonisers and repairmen of the Woodlice.

House Zahh'Nothi: The most militarily powerful of the Woodlice, the backbone of the Kingdoms united military.

House Woodlouse: An "all rounder" House, they have skills in most things, except tunnel building and are tipped to be the next Royal House.

House Arjini: A House that has built itself around science, it believes in the enhancement of Woodlouseicus Superious through technology.

House Doef'Rini: The Doef'Rini are a secretive House, even from their own species, they are however loyal and are always willing to help fight for the Kingdom. They frequently act as the Kingdoms intelligence force, as their people are expert agents and their ships invisible to all but the most advanced sensors.

House Xanarious (fallen Great House): A banished House, they live among the stars and are banned from ever returning to Earth because they tried to make war with another House. It is currently known that this House is more powerful than any other House. ::HOUSE XANARIOUS IS NOT A MEMBER OF THE ROYAL COUNCIL::

Standard Houses:

House Yah'Jini: This House is made up of old members of Houses Yah'Noik and Arjini. They eventually founded a splinter House on the border of Vulcan space and their close proximity has resulted in many of them emulating their neighbors. They only have a small amount of territory and population, but as this grows it seems likely that this House will evolve into a major House someday.

Minor Houses:

House Kenobi: A House of romantic nomads, as of late it has been discovered that quite a few of this House are Psi-Aware. House Kenobi has only one planet, but quite a few ships.

Other Renegade Houses:

House KlackLoki: An offshoot of the Xanarious, with a slight tinge of Panchik in their blood. It is thought that they are desended from the result of Xanarious raids in Panchik territory. When the Xanarious where banished the KlackLoki did not exist but as the Xanarious fleets traveled to their new destination those who are now the KlackLoki broke off from the fleet because they dident wish to go to the planned destination of the main Xanarious fleet so they settled near the edge of Imperial space, from here they have become one of the most formidable pirate groups to scourge the Imperial Navy. They are also pretty much enemies of everyone, since they target pretty much everyone... ::THIS HOUSE IS NOT ON THE ROYAL COUNCIL::

House Wrathion: These woodlice where banished from House Xanarious because they where so aggresive that they where near impossible to control, they became a separete House. It is thought that their aggressive nature comes from a time when some Zahh'Nothi ships arrived in Xanarious space and where captured and the crew taken as slaves, it is thought that some mated with their slaves and the result was an overly aggressive and chaotic race. They traveled toward Ur-Quan space (without knowing of the Ur-Quan) and settled along its border, it dident take long for the Ur-Quan to find them and offer them the choice of either becomeing a battle thrall or placed under a slave shield, they where overjoyed to choose the option of fighting for them. ::THIS HOUSE IS NOT ON THE ROYAL COUNCIL::
